In just over three months, Guillaume de Luxembourg will ascend the throne to replace his father, Henri, whose abdication is scheduled for 3 October. Meanwhile, the future Grand Duke already presents his new monogram.

The Maison du Grand-Duc revealed the secret on Tuesday. With the design, Grand Duke Guillaume builds on an old tradition.

The official monogram of the future Grand-Duc Guillaume was revealed this Tuesday, July 1st by the House of the Grand-Duc. It will be used formally from the 3rd of October next, the day of the intronization of the son of the Grand-Duc Henri.
